Introduction
The S-5813A/5814A series are single-chip, high-accuracy temperature sensor ICs that provide a linear output voltage in response to temperature changes. Each chip consists of a temperature sensor, a constant current circuit, and an operational amplifier. The operating ambient temperature range is -40°C to +100°C. These devices offer better linearity than other temperature sensors such as thermistors and are suitable for a wide range of temperature control applications.
Features
- Temperature accuracy: S-5813A series: ±5.0°C (-30°C to +100°C); S-5814A series: ±2.5°C (-30°C to +100°C)
- Linear output voltage: typical -11.04 mV/°C; Ta = -30°C: 2.582V typical; Ta = +30°C: 1.940V typical; Ta = +100°C: 1.145V typical
- Nonlinearity: typical ±0.5% (-20°C to +80°C)
- Wide supply voltage operating range: VDD = 2.4V to 10.0V (+25°C)
- Low current consumption: typical 4.0 μA (+25°C)
- Built-in op-amp, output voltage referenced to VSS
- Lead-free (Sn 100%), halogen-free
Applications
High-frequency circuit compensation (e.g., mobile phones and radio equipment), crystal oscillator frequency compensation, LCD contrast compensation, amplifier gain compensation, autofocus circuit compensation, temperature sensing in battery management, overheating prevention for rechargeable batteries or halogen lamps
